Trivia about the song Painting By Chagall by The Weepies

When was the song “Painting By Chagall” released by The Weepies?
The song Painting By Chagall was released in 2006, on the album “Say I Am You”.
Who composed the song “Painting By Chagall” by The Weepies?
The song “Painting By Chagall” by The Weepies was composed by Deb Talan and Steve Tannen.
